Medicines
The use of medications is common in detox centers for alcohol to reduce withdrawal symptoms and aid people to become sober. The kind of medication used will vary from person one, since the drugs that are used in detoxification depend on the individual's requirements. The people who enroll in a detox program will undergo a thorough drug and medical evaluation, and will be given the initial dose of any medication they will require to begin the process.
In certain instances doctors might decide to keep a client asleep throughout the detox process, which can keep them from experiencing many of unpleasant withdrawal symptoms commonly associated with alcohol addiction and withdrawal. Sedation does not come without dangers, and is only utilized in extreme situations.
The most frequently used drugs during an alcohol detox are benzos, which are a type of tranquilizers. Benzos can be used in a short-acting form or a long-acting form. They are commonly prescribed during the first stages of alcohol withdrawal. The most popular benzos prescribed in a rehab facility setting include chlordiazepoxide (Librium) and diazepam (Valium).
Other medications can also be used during detox, including antidepressants to reduce depression during withdrawal and anxiolytics to reduce anxiety. Certain drugs are prescribed to treat other conditions which are exacerbated by alcoholism.
Another medicine that can be utilized in the process of detoxing from alcohol is naltrexone. This medication works by inhibiting the high that alcohol consumption can induce. how to alcohol detox at home can help reduce cravings which are the main reason for relapses during the withdrawal phase. Naltrexone comes in pill form as ReVia, Depade and Vivitrol.
It is important that the person who is drinking be honest about their past use when they fill in their detox forms. The information will be collected and utilized by the treatment team to determine which medications will be suitable for them, therefore it is crucial that this is done responsibly and transparently. If the patient is taking other prescription medications It is essential to inform the treatment team about this, since interactions between medicines can lead to dangerous side effects.
Monitoring
Many alcoholics have mental health problems that can contribute to their addiction. A psychiatrist should keep an eye on them during alcohol detox to ensure that there are no mental health issues arise which could hinder recovery. A qualified psychiatrist can diagnose of a psychiatric disorder and prescribe medication to treat the disorder. This is crucial for those who suffer from co-occurring disorders like depression or bipolar disorder. Therapists can also provide counseling to help the client deal with any problems in their relationships, at work or with family.
Some detox centers also offer residential treatment programs. These programs are perfect for patients who cannot manage their addictions within an outpatient setting. These programs can be very intensive and include residential and group therapy sessions in addition to individual and family counseling. They may also incorporate educational programs to help clients learn the necessary skills to overcome addiction. In some instances these facilities may provide a sober living center for their clients when they've completed their program.
Some alcohol detox programs are offered in hospitals. They can be beneficial to those with a serious health condition that needs to be treated, such as lung or heart conditions. These facilities also offer a more comfortable environment and are more convenient for loved ones of the patient who may have to visit them in the hospital.
A number of studies have proven that, in general, those who undergo detoxification in a hospital setting perform better than those who go through the process in an outpatient setting. This is likely due to inpatient alcohol detoxification programs being more structured and having a higher degree of supervision. More research is needed to determine if the detoxification setting influences the long-term outcomes of treatment.

Support
Many people don't know that their drinking habits have become an issue until their drinking starts to affect their relationships, health or their performance at work, or even their finances. When they reach this point they are usually ready to seek assistance to overcome their addiction. To rid themselves of the toxins, they may have to detoxify first. Alcohol detox is a safe method to end your dependency on alcohol and begin the process of recovery.
During the detox process, your doctor will provide medications to alleviate withdrawal symptoms and to be on the lookout for any serious complications. Your blood pressure, heart rate, and breathing will be checked frequently. If needed, you'll be prescribed other medications to control your cravings. These medications range from antidepressants available from a pharmacy, or prescription sedatives to treat seizures or other psychiatric disorders.
Most detox programs offer therapies such as cognitive behavior or motivational enhancement therapies. These sessions will help you understand more about your relationship to alcohol and how you can change it. They can teach you how to recognize triggers that may lead to a relapse and how to cope with them.
Some programs provide an inpatient option for those suffering from an addiction to alcohol that is more severe. This can include an inpatient facility that is live-in and 24 hour supervision. These programs typically last longer than outpatient treatments and are offered in detox clinics, hospitals and rehab facilities. Inpatient programs can use different kinds and types of medications than outpatient programs.
Outpatient alcohol detox programs vary in their intensity and length of treatment, however they all offer a variety of counseling strategies and services. Some utilize medical models and concentrate on genetic or physiological causes of addiction. Some programs use a psychological approach and stress-skills training as well as group therapy or 12-Step meetings. A majority of these programs utilize a combination of pharmacotherapy and counseling methods to address withdrawal symptoms or mental health issues.
After you've completed the detox program, you will be ready to continue your treatment for addiction. You will need to develop plans for preventing relapse and review your living arrangements, and determine what supports your recovery within your social network. You'll also need to choose the best rehabilitation program for you.
